Single Review: Esser – Headlock (Transgressive Records)
By CMU Editorial | Published on Monday 27 April 2009
He’s young, he’s smart, he’s hard-working and he’s talented. Perfect. Esser delivers an interesting blend of creative beats and electronic sounds. And it’s the beats that really set Esser apart from any rivals to his title of ‘coolest geek around’. They hammer home a rhythm revelling in industriousness and a defiance of expectations. Nothing stays the same for long, and this song twist and turns as much as the emotional meandering of its lyrics of longing for the wrong person. The remixes too breathe alternative life into a song so obviously brilliant when stripped to its bare essentials. Indie-discos ahoy! TM
